Close Shave For Passengers As AI Express Flight Hits Lamp Post On Landing

Vijayawada: Around 70 people on board an Air India Express flight had a providential escape after the aircraft’s wing hit a lamp post on the runway after landing at Vijayawada International Airport on Saturday evening.

Flight IX-1676 was travelling from Doha to Tiruchirappalli, via Vijayawada. The plane landed at the Gannavaram airport at about 6 pm.

Confirming “a minor accident” had taken place, a spokesperson of Air India Express informed that all passengers and crew are safe.

“It landed safely and was being taken towards taxiway when one of the wings accidentally hit a lamp post located on one side. The aircraft was halted and all the 64 passengers disembarked. Everybody is safe and there are no injuries to anybody,” the spokesperson said.

Nineteen passengers were to disembark at Vijayawada, while the others were to travel to Tiruchirappalli.

“They have been taken to the airport lounge and alternative arrangements are being made to ferry them to their destination,” the spokesperson said.

An inquiry has been ordered. “Whether the aircraft’s wing hit the lamp post due to improper marking on the taxiway or for any other reason will be known after the investigation,” the spokesperson said.
